Northern Netherlands, Head and arm of Ant. Timmerman, supporter of Jean de Jauregui, found in 1715, The head and right arm of Ant. Timmerman, supporter of Jean de Jauregui executed in 1582 in Antwerp, found almost completely undigested on 23 August 1715. With caption in Latin and printed on the back with text in Latin., print, prent, historieprent, prints, prenten, Frederik Muller Historieplaten, height 73 mm, width 89 mm, print maker, prentmaker, 1715 - 1724, first quarter 18th century, paper, papier, etching, etchings, engraving, engraving (printing process)
